NASA astronauts are poised to lift off from U.S. soil for the first time since 2011.
The SpaceX Falcon 9 rocket and crew are set to liftoff from the Kennedy Space Center in Florida at 4:33 this afternoon.
Astronauts Doug Hurley and Bob Behnken will head skyward for a mission to the International Space Station.
This launch marks the first time a private company, rather than the government, sends astronauts into orbit.
